Lutein, a carotenoid pigment, is a powerful antioxidant found abundantly in leafy green vegetables, fruits, and certain egg yolks. In humans, it's well-established for its protective effects on eye health, particularly against age-related macular degeneration (AMD) and cataracts. But what about our canine companions? The research is still emerging, but the evidence increasingly points towards significant benefits for dogs as well.
One of the primary reasons for considering lutein supplements for dogs is its impact on their vision. As dogs age, they, like humans, become susceptible to various eye conditions, including cataracts, glaucoma, and progressive retinal atrophy (PRA). Lutein acts as a shield against oxidative stress, which is a major contributor to the development of these eye diseases. By neutralizing harmful free radicals, lutein helps to protect the delicate tissues of the eye, slowing down the progression of age-related vision problems and potentially improving visual acuity.
Beyond its ophthalmic benefits, lutein offers other advantages for canine health. Its strong antioxidant properties extend to protecting cells throughout the body from damage, contributing to a healthier immune system and potentially mitigating the effects of inflammation. This can be particularly beneficial for dogs suffering from conditions like arthritis or allergies, where inflammation plays a significant role.
So, how can you incorporate lutein into your dog's diet? There are several ways to ensure your furry friend receives the benefits of this vital nutrient. One option is through the addition of lutein-rich foods to their regular meals. Leafy greens like spinach and kale, along with carrots and sweet potatoes, are excellent sources. However, the amount of lutein naturally found in these foods might not be sufficient to provide optimal levels, especially for older or larger breeds.
This is where dog lutein supplements and treats step in. The market now offers a range of products specifically formulated for canine consumption. These supplements come in various forms, including chewable tablets, soft chews, and even powder that can be easily mixed into their food. When choosing a supplement, it's crucial to select one from a reputable manufacturer that adheres to strict quality control standards. Look for products that clearly state the amount of lutein per serving and list any other ingredients. Avoid supplements containing artificial colors, flavors, or preservatives.
Before introducing any new supplement to your dog's diet, it's always advisable to consult with your veterinarian. They can assess your dog's individual needs and health status, helping you determine the appropriate dosage and ensuring there are no potential interactions with other medications or supplements your dog might be taking. This proactive approach will help you maximize the benefits of lutein supplementation while minimizing any risks.
The effectiveness of lutein supplements can vary depending on several factors, including the dog's age, breed, overall health, and the severity of any existing eye conditions. While lutein is not a cure for all eye diseases, it can be a valuable tool in supporting eye health and slowing down the progression of age-related vision problems. Think of it as a preventative measure, similar to regular exercise and a healthy diet – a contribution to your dog's overall wellness.
In addition to choosing a high-quality supplement, consistency is key. Regular administration of lutein is essential to achieve the desired benefits. Many dogs readily accept lutein supplements in the form of tasty treats, making the process easier for both you and your pet. Positive reinforcement, such as praise and petting, can further encourage compliance.
